Transaction fae6742980d30f7404b32d7002b8dd1cd4293fb1c9e86a1baacd7fc225908056

3 Input
2 Outputs
  • fae6742980d30f7404b32d7002b8dd1cd4293fb1c9e86a1baacd7fc225908056:0
  • value  15574710
    address  3AQtt3iuupp32RPjHCiDsdcj78953QQTEp
  • fae6742980d30f7404b32d7002b8dd1cd4293fb1c9e86a1baacd7fc225908056:1
  • value  395985717
    address  1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g